Robust Farm Sprockets: Powering Through Harvest

When crop season rolls around, farmers rely on heavy-duty equipment to move their bounty. A key component of this machinery is the agricultural sprocket, a heavy-duty gear responsible for transferring power from engines to wheels. These sprockets are built to withstand the rigors of round-the-clock farm work, ensuring smooth and productive operation.

  • Features that set these sprockets apart include: durable materials, accurate teeth designs for optimal grip, and wear resistant coatings to ensure long-term performance.

Conveyor Sprocket Selection Guide

Selecting the ideal conveyor sprocket plays a pivotal role in maximizing efficiency and ensuring seamless material handling within your operations. These mechanical components, responsible for driving and guiding chains, directly impact transferring materials across conveyors. A careful assessment of various factors, such as load capacity, is crucial to choosing the perfect sprocket for your specific needs.

To simplify this process, Type“B”Steel Hubs a comprehensive conveyor sprocket selection guide offers valuable insights. It covers key factors like sprocket type, tooth profile, pitch diameter, and material specifications, empowering you to make an intelligent decision.

  • Understanding the distinct characteristics of various conveyor sprocket types, such as roller, chain, and double-pitch sprockets, is fundamental.
  • Matching the appropriate tooth profile to your conveyor chain ensures optimal grip and material handling.
  • Calculating the required pitch diameter based on your conveyor's application is essential for smooth operation.
